Exceptional opportunity in the highly sought-after Bloor West Village. This property is ideal for investors, first-time buyers, or anyone looking to establish themselves in this coveted neighbourhood. Currently tenanted by a long-term tenant, this property offers significant potential, whether you choose to renovate to your personal taste or enjoy it in its current condition. Key features include an attached garage and a large ravine lot, providing both convenience and a desirable natural setting. Its prime location offers unparalleled access to the best of Bloor Street West, with shops, restaurants, various services, and public transit all within walking distance. This presents a fantastic opportunity to secure a valuable asset in a vibrant community. Pictures do not reflect the true potential of this property, this is one of those properties with great potential. Shingles 2019, front deck refurbished 2022, garage door opener 2022.

Who lives here?

Swansea, Toronto is a west Toronto neighbourhood notable for its university grads, executives and business, science, education, law & public sector and arts & culture professionals.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of adults aged 30 to 49 and 30 to 49 and seniors aged 65 to 69.
